Trad1  Cooks Crack 8m VD  New
The obvious crack on the left of the buttress. As dirty as it appears.
Trad2  Kelsey's Crack 8m HVS 5b New
Gain the discontinuous crack to the right of Cook?s crack via a few hard pulls.
Simon Litchfield (2009)
Trad3  Weddels Way E1 5c New
The wall between Kelsey?s Crack and Scott?s Step provides some nice moves with some long pulls in the middle and a high step to finish.
Simon Litchfield (Summer 2009)
(Solo)
Trad4  Scotts Step 8m E1 5c New
Fine climbing tackling the main ar?. Gain the ar? from its left, before climbing it direct via a couple of pockets and rounded breaks. The crux step is where it should be: right at the top!
Simon Litchfield (Summer 2009)
Trad6  Flinder's Navigation VS 5a New
An airy expedition that circumnavigates a section of poor rock in the middle of the buttress. Climb the wall between Franklin?s Passage and Livingstone?s Expedition. Step right and climb the more solid rock leftwards to a short jamming crack in an airy position.
Simon Litchfield (Summer 2009)
Trad7  Livingstone's Expidition 8m VD  New
Take the crack on the right of the buttress, before tackling the wall above.
